Calliope, Muse of Epic, Philosophy, and Rhetoric

Calliope (Greek: Καλλιόπη) is a daughter of Zeus and one of the nine muses in Greek mythology. Her name means "of the beautiful voice," and she was the muse of heroic epic, philosophy, and rhetoric. Her attributes are the writing tablet and stylus, as well as the scroll and trumpet. Sometimes this can be changed to a wreath of gold or laurel. Calliope had two sons, Linos and Orpheus. She appears, among other places, in the opening lines of Virgil's Aeneid.
